Nidhhi Agerwal Feels Privileged To Work With Pawan Kalyan In Hari Hara Veera Mallu

Last Updated: Earlier, she has revealed that the sequel to the upcoming historical epic is already in motion. The actress shared that around 20 minutes of the sequel have already been filmed. Pawan Kalyan and Nidhhi Agerwal are gearing up for their next action drama, Hari Hara Veera Mallu. After much delay, the film is releasing on July 24. Well, ahead of its release, Nidhhi Agrewal recently opened up about working with Pawan Kalyan and was all praise for him. During a recent interaction, Nidhhi became emotional while recalling her experience of sharing the screen with the Telugu superstar. Nidhhi got emotional. 'I feel privileged to work with Pawan Kalyan Garu. His stardom is truly unmatched. Doing a hundred films is equal to doing just one with him. I have the most combination scenes with Pawan Kalyan Garu," she added. She also opened up about her Panchami character. 'I absolutely loved this character. It comes with so many shades. If you look at 'Kollagottinadhiro' and 'Tara Tara,' they're completely contrasting from each other, and that's the beauty of it. Getting a role like this in a big film is always a blessing," Nidhhi shared. Talking about the immense effort that went into her transformation, Nidhhi added, 'It used to take me nearly two hours every day to get into the Panchami look. Every detail was taken care of with great care and precision. The costume and jewellery credits go to the stylists. They worked so hard." Nidhhi also trained for the fight sequences and also learned horse riding and Bharatanatyam specifically for HHVM. Earlier, she has revealed that the sequel to the upcoming historical epic is already in motion. Speaking during an interview, the actress shared that around 20 minutes of the sequel have already been filmed. 123 Telugu has quoted Nidhhi Agerwal's statement on Hari Hara Veera Mallu's sequel. She revealed that about 20 minutes of the sequel have already been shot. She added that filming will resume soon for the second installment. Pawan has already completed OG and is expected to wrap up his portions for Ustaad Bhagat Singh by the end of this month. Presented by AM Rathnam, Hari Hara Veera Mallu Part 1: Sword Vs Spirit's power-packed trailer was released by the makers on July 3. It features Pawan Kalyan as a rebellious warrior who dares to defy the mighty Mughal emperor, Aurangzeb, played by Bobby Deol. The 2-minute 56-second video begins with a voiceover that evokes the national spirit to protect Sanatana Dharma against the Delhi Sultanate. ‘Hari Hara Veera Mallu' update: Nidhhi Agerwal calls working with Pawan Kalyan a privilege, praises grand scale of film

Actress Nidhhi Agerwal shared her experience of working in the upcoming film 'Hari Hara Veera Mallu', starring Pawan Kalyan . She spoke about her role, the preparation she did, and how special this film is for her. Nidhhi Agerwal's upcoming Telugu film Nidhhi Agerwal is working in the upcoming Telugu film 'Hari Hara Veera Mallu' (HHVM), which is set to release on July 24, 2025. The film is a grand historical action drama starring Pawan Kalyan in the lead role. Nidhhi plays the female lead, and she shared her thoughts and excitement about being part of such a big project. Nidhhi Agerwal's role in 'Hari Hara Veera Mallu' Nidhhi revealed that she is playing the character of Panchami, which she describes as a very special role with multiple shades. She explained how Panchami's personality is shown through two songs in the film, 'Kollagottinadhiro', which is bold and fierce, and 'Tara Tara', which is soft and elegant. According to her, these two songs perfectly show the contrast in Panchami's character, and that's what makes the role so beautiful and unique. The effort and preparation Nidhhi had to go through to become Panchami. She said it took almost two hours every day just to get ready, because the team paid close attention to every small detail of her costume and jewellery. To prepare for the role, Nidhhi went through special training. She had to learn horse riding, perform action sequences, and also practice Bharatanatyam, a classical Indian dance form. She mentioned that all of this was challenging but helped her grow as a performer. Nidhhi Agerwal speaks about Pawan Kalyan Garu Nidhhi also spoke very highly about working with Pawan Kalyan Garu, calling it a privilege. She said his stardom is truly unmatched, and that working in just one film with him feels like doing a hundred films. She felt lucky and proud to share screen space with such a big star, and this experience meant a lot to her personally and professionally. More about the film Film's tagline, 'Sword vs Spirit,' which reflects the main theme of the story. It suggests a deep conflict between physical power and inner strength or ideals. Nidhhi said this idea is clearly shown in the story, especially through the characters and their journeys. The film also features Bollywood stars Bobby Deol, Nora Fatehi, and others in prominent roles. Directed by AM Jyoti Krishna, the film is produced by A Dayakara Rao in AM Rathnam's presentation. Nidhhi also shared that the film can be described as an Indian version of Indiana Jones, but with a royal and historical twist.

Playing Panchami was a challenging gift: Nidhhi Agerwal on HHVM

Playing Panchami was a challenging gift: Nidhhi Agerwal on HHVMAs Hari Hara Veera Mallu: Part 1 – Sword vs Spirit gears up for its theatrical release on July 24, actress Nidhhi Agerwal shared her excitement and journey in the epic period drama during a recent media interaction. Calling her role as Panchami a dream come true, Nidhhi said, 'This character is layered and dynamic. Songs like Kollagottinadhiro and Tara Tara show completely different shades of her personality — that's the beauty of it.' Transforming into Panchami was no easy task. 'It took nearly two hours daily to get into costume and jewellery. The stylists put in so much effort to ensure authenticity,' she added. Reflecting on her experience working with Pawan Kalyan, she said, 'It's a privilege. His presence is magnetic. Doing one film with him is worth a hundred.' Nidhhi also underwent rigorous training for the role. 'I learned horse riding, Bharatanatyam, and was part of some action sequences. This film pushed me as a performer,' she said. She fondly recalled her first day on set, which began with the song Kollagottinadhiro, shot on a massive real set. 'That's when I realised the scale of this film.' Calling Hari Hara Veera Mallu a blend of fact and fiction, she described it as 'the Indian version of Indiana Jones with royal grandeur.' Nidhhi also praised M.M. Keeravani's music, calling Tara Tara and Kollagottinadhiro her favourites. Directed by Jyothi Krishna and produced by Mega Surya Productions, the film promises to be a grand spectacle.

Pawan Kalyan appreciates director Jothi Krisna after watching Hari Hara Veera Mallu trailer

The makers of director A M Jothi Krisna's upcoming period film 'Hari Hara Veera Mallu', featuring actor Pawan Kalyan in the lead, on Wednesday, released a video clip of actor Pawan Kalyan watching the trailer of the film and then appreciating the director for the output he had produced. The official handle of the film on X put out a tweet that said, "That's a POWER PACKED VERDICT. The force behind the storm @PawanKalyan has watched the trailer and even he couldn't hold back the excitement. #PawanKalyan garu's thunderous reaction sets the tone and it's going to be euphoric tomorrow." With the trailer all set to release on Thursday, the makers also put out another tweet that read, "Priceless appreciation. Everything will be seen grandeur, visuals and the sound. It's going to be praised." The video clip released by the makers shows Pawan Kalyan watching the trailer and enjoying it. The actor, who is also the Deputy Chief Minister of Andhra Pradesh, is seen hugging director A M Jothikrishna before leaving and saying,"You really put in a lot of effort." It may be recalled that director Jyothi Krisna had told IANS in an earlier interview that over 25 VFX firms from around the globe had worked on the magnum opus. Talking to IANS, Jothi Krisna said, "We had several teams including those in Dubai, Iran, the US, the UK, Singapore and Canada working on the VFX portions in the film. That apart, we also had a considerable number of teams in India working on the film. We had teams in Chennai, Hyderabad, Bangalore and Mumbai among other places. In all 25 firms worked on the VFX portions in the film." Jyothi Krisna disclosed that they had shot the film in 200 days. The period film features Nidhi Aggarwal as the heroine and Bollywood star Bobby Deol as Aurangazeb. Hari Hara Veera Mallu | Song - Kollagottinadhiro (Lyrical) "This is a 16th century story. Bobby Deol plays Aurangazeb in the film. It is a story that happened during Mughal rule. It is based on a small incident that happened back then. It is an untold back story. The film will be part fiction, part fact. We have clubbed both and made this film. Pawan Kalyan plays a Robinhood kind of character in this film. He plays a thief," Jyothi Krisna had disclosed. The film's first part, 'Hari Hara Veera Mallu: Part 1 Sword Vs Spirit', which was originally scheduled to hit screens on June 12 this year, is now slated to hit screens on July 24. The film has cinematography by Manoj Paramahamsa and Gnanashekar V.S. and production design by Thota Tharani. Editing for the film is by National Award winning editor K L Praveen. Apart from Pawan Kalyan, Nidhi Aggarwal and Bobby Deol, 'Hari Hara Veera Mallu' will also feature Nassar, Sathyaraj, Thalaivasal Vijay, Raghu Babu, Subbaraju and Sunil among many others.
